Video: Netwerken voor beginners deel 1: Infrastructuur en IP plan 2024
De transportlaag van het Open System Interconnection (OSI) -model is nauw gerelateerd aan de netwerklaag, maar voegt er functionaliteit aan toe. Je kunt deze laag zien als een verkeersagent of een supervisor voor de geestloze menigte van pakketten die de netwerklaag is. De transportlaag neemt de verantwoordelijkheid voor het verifiëren van de gegevensoverdracht.
De netwerklaag kan een hoog slagingspercentage hebben om gegevens naar de bestemming te krijgen, maar de transportlaag wordt specifiek verteld om de levering van gegevens te garanderen. Hoe dan ook, u gaat gebruikmaken van de transportmechanismen van de transportlaag, maar u (of de toepassing die u gebruikt) zal een beslissing moeten nemen over de vraag of u gebruik maakt van gecontroleerde datadistributie of niet-geverifieerde datalevering.
In beide gevallen gebruikt u nog steeds een component of protocol voor een transportlaag.
De feitelijke mechanismen die worden gebruikt om de levering van gegevens te garanderen, zijn afhankelijk van het netwerkprotocol dat wordt gebruikt, terwijl het concept van leverbetrouwbaarheid universeler is. Wanneer u met de TCP / IP-protocolsuite werkt, wordt de geverifieerde bezorging uitgevoerd met behulp van het Transmission Control Protocol (TCP), terwijl de niet-geverifieerde bezorging wordt uitgevoerd met behulp van User Datagram Protocol (UDP).
Vergelijk bijvoorbeeld een tekstbericht met een telefoongesprek. Hoewel een groot aantal sms-berichten doorkomt, is er geen garantie dat een gegeven bericht aan een persoon is ontvangen, terwijl een beantwoorde telefoonoproep en de daaropvolgende uitwisseling met de andere persoon u de onmiddellijke feedback geeft dat de woorden zijn ontvangen door De ontvanger. Op dezelfde manier is voicemail net zo nutteloos als een sms-bericht in termen van feedback.
Nu vraag je je misschien af waarom je niet-geverifieerde bezorging zou willen gebruiken. Welnu, in het geval van interactie van persoon tot persoon geven sommige mensen de voorkeur aan sms-berichten aan spraakoproepen, omdat ze hun bericht aan iemand kunnen geven zonder een lang gesprek aan te gaan. Bevestiging dat het bericht is verzonden, wordt weergegeven wanneer ze een antwoord ontvangen. Als dat antwoord niet binnen een redelijke termijn plaatsvindt, kan het bericht opnieuw worden verzonden.
Hetzelfde geldt voor netwerkcommunicatie, waarbij de kosten van geverifieerde bezorging extra overhead zijn bij het opzetten van een bezorgkanaal, controleren of de gegevens zijn ontvangen nadat u het bericht hebt verzonden en het bezorgkanaal afsluiten. Als de gegevens die u wilt verzenden klein of niet erg belangrijk zijn, kan deze overhead vervelend zijn en het communicatieproces vertragen; maar als u de overhead elimineert, elimineert u ook de verificatie.
Dit is geen probleem dat de transportlaag aangaat, het verzoek om die gegevens te verzenden was afkomstig van de sessielaag.
Als de sessielaag de gegevens heeft gemarkeerd als geen verificatie vereist, dan is de sessielaag verantwoordelijk voor het uitvoeren van een eigen controle of verificatie van de levering. Op basis van de gegevens kan de sessielaag ervoor kiezen zich geen zorgen te maken over de levering of heeft de sessielaag mogelijk eigen regels voor bezorgingsverificatie, zoals een reactie van de doelcomputer binnen vijf seconden, waarna de sessielaag de gegevens.